Binance and Huobi to Support Qtum Offline Staking

btcmanager.com

Smart contract blockchain will launch offline staking at block 680,000 on August 28 with support from several major exchanges. The introduction of offline staking arrives at a critical juncture in Qtum’s evolution, as the blockchain platform positions itself as Asia’s preeminent DeFi framework On August 17, Qtum announced a $1M fund to encourage third-party developers to create DeFi applications on Qtum Chain and bootstrap innovation.

Following the introduction of offline staking on Qtum’s testnet on June 29, the community participated in “Testnet Stake-a-Thon,” an incentivized program designed to test the capabilities of the newly upgraded network and delegation contracts. Qtum’s PoS-based network features a Decentralized Governance Protocol (DGP) that allows specific blockchain settings to be modified by making use of smart contracts.
